You will participate in the engineering development and optimization of enterprise‑level RAG systems, focusing on key areas such as knowledge processing, retrieval strategies, and context construction to support stable AI system operation in real business scenarios. You will be involved in the full engineering workflow, from document processing to RAG performance optimization.

Key Responsibilities

  • Participate in foundational engineering work for RAG systems, including document processing, knowledge organization, and testing;

  • Assist with document parsing, text chunking, and basic data cleaning;

  • Participate in testing and analysis of retrieval results, and help optimize retrieval quality and context construction;

  • Build and validate RAG application prototypes using platforms such as Dify;

  • Support experiments and validation of RAG systems in specific business scenarios;

  • Write basic technical documentation;

Qualifications & Skills

  • Undergraduate or graduate student in Computer Science, Data Science, Artificial Intelligence, or a related field;

  • Familiar with Python or another common programming language;

  • Familiar with the basic principles and core workflow of RAG, including key stages such as document processing, text chunking, retrieval, and context construction;

  • Familiar with text processing methods, and have exposure to common LLM / Agent application frameworks or platforms such as LangChain, LangGraph, and Dify;

  • Project or hands‑on experience is a plus (e.g., chatbots, text generation, or question‑answering systems);

  • Strong learning ability and problem‑solving skills; able to progressively work independently under guidance;

  • Good communication skills and teamwork spirit, able to collaborate effectively with team members;
